Overview
PDF Insight Pro is a sophisticated document analysis tool that allows users to upload PDF documents and ask questions about their content. The system uses state-of-the-art RAG techniques, combining document chunking, embedding generation, similarity search, and LLM processing to provide accurate and contextually relevant answers.
The application employs an agentic approach that can augment the document's information with web search capabilities when needed, ensuring comprehensive and up-to-date responses.

Backend Components
PDF Processing Module (
preprocessing.py
):- Document loading and text extraction using PyMuPDF
- Intelligent chunking with metadata preservation
- Embedding generation with sentence transformers
- FAISS vector index for similarity search
RAG Engine:
- Context retrieval based on semantic similarity
- LLM integration using Groq API
- Agentic processing with tool-calling capabilities
- Web search augmentation with Tavily API
API Layer (
app.py
):- FastAPI framework for REST endpoints
- Session management and persistence
- File upload and processing
- Chat interface and history management
Workflow
Document Processing:
- User uploads a PDF document
- System extracts text using PyMuPDF
- Text is chunked into semantically meaningful segments
- Embeddings are generated for each chunk
- A FAISS index is built for efficient similarity search
Query Processing:
- User submits a question about the document
- System retrieves relevant chunks using semantic similarity
- Relevant chunks are combined into a context window
- Context and query are sent to the LLM for processing
- Optional: Web search integration for fact verification
Response Generation:
- LLM generates a response based on the provided context
- If web search is enabled, additional information may be incorporated
- Response is returned to the user
- Chat history is updated and persisted

API Endpoints
- GET
/
: Redirect to static HTML interface - POST
/upload-pdf
: Upload and process a PDF document- Returns a session ID for subsequent queries
- POST
/chat
: Send a query about the uploaded document- Requires session ID from previous upload
- Optional parameter to enable web search
- POST
/chat-history
: Retrieve chat history for a session - POST
/clear-history
: Clear chat history for a session - POST
/remove-pdf
: Remove PDF and session data - GET
/models
: List available language models

Android App
The repository includes an Android application that serves as a mobile interface to the web application. Rather than implementing a native client with direct API integration, the Android app utilizes a WebView component to load the deployed web interface from Hugging Face Spaces. This approach ensures consistency between the web and mobile experiences while reducing maintenance overhead.
Android App Features
- WebView integration to the deployed web application
- Splash screen with app branding
- Responsive design that adapts to the mobile interface
- Native Android navigation and user experience
- Direct access to the full functionality of the web application
Implementation Details
The Android app is implemented using Java and consists of:
- SplashActivity: Displays the app logo and transitions to the main activity
- MainActivity: Contains a WebView component that loads the deployed web application
- WebView configuration: Enables JavaScript, DOM storage, and handles file uploads
